Abstract AK Steel Type 316L is a Cr-Ni-Mo steel with a very low carbon content (0.03 max). Its general resistance to corrosion is similar to AISI Type 316 (see Alloy Digest SS-865, October 2002) but, because of its low carbon content, it has superior resistance to the formation of harmful carbides that contribute to intergranular corrosion. Type 316L is used widely in many industries such as chemical, food, paper, textile, nuclear, and oil. Abstract ALZ 316L is a Cr-Ni-Mo steel with a very low carbon content (0.030 max). Its general resistance to corrosion is similar to AISI Type 316 but, because of its low carbon content, it has superior resistance to the formation of harmful carbides that contribute to intergranular corrosion. Its molybdenum content gives it greater resistance to pitting and makes the alloy suitable for uses where corrosive conditions are severe. Type 316L is used widely in many industries such as chemical, food, paper, textile, nuclear, and oil. Abstract CRONIFER 2522 LCN is a fully austenitic chromium-nickel-molybdenum steel with an extremely low carbon content (0.020% maximum). It contains 0.10-0.14% nitrogen. It is outstanding because of its very low corrosion rates in the Huey test. CRONIFER 2522 LCN is recommended especially for those parts of urea plants that are subjected to the most corrosive conditions.
